“UbuntuHelp:Programming”的版本间的差异
来自Ubuntu中文
小 |
小 |
||
第2行: | 第2行: | ||
{{Languages|UbuntuHelp:Programming}} | {{Languages|UbuntuHelp:Programming}} | ||
{|border="1" cellspacing="0" | {|border="1" cellspacing="0" | ||
− | | {i} Programming is part of the UserDocumentation series of index pages. Please read the WikiGuide prior to making changes. | + | | {i} Programming is part of the [[UbuntuHelp:UserDocumentation|UserDocumentation]] series of index pages. Please read the [[UbuntuHelp:WikiGuide|WikiGuide]] prior to making changes. |
|} | |} | ||
[[Include(Applications/NavigationMenu)]] | [[Include(Applications/NavigationMenu)]] | ||
第9行: | 第9行: | ||
==== Text Editors ==== | ==== Text Editors ==== | ||
* '''[[UbuntuHelp:NanoHowto|Nano]]''' - The easy to use text editor | * '''[[UbuntuHelp:NanoHowto|Nano]]''' - The easy to use text editor | ||
− | * '''VimHowto''' - The powerful and popular editor for Linux. | + | * '''[[UbuntuHelp:VimHowto|VimHowto]]''' - The powerful and popular editor for Linux. |
− | * '''EmacsHowto''' - The powerful editor for programmers in Unix environment. | + | * '''[[UbuntuHelp:EmacsHowto|EmacsHowto]]''' - The powerful editor for programmers in Unix environment. |
==== Development Environments ==== | ==== Development Environments ==== | ||
* '''[[UbuntuHelp:ApacheMySQLPHP]]''' - Instructions for setting up a LAMP (Linux Apache MySQL PHP) environment. | * '''[[UbuntuHelp:ApacheMySQLPHP]]''' - Instructions for setting up a LAMP (Linux Apache MySQL PHP) environment. |
2007年12月4日 (二) 11:18的版本
{i} Programming is part of the UserDocumentation series of index pages. Please read the WikiGuide prior to making changes. |
Include(Applications/NavigationMenu)
- wiki:Ubuntu/DeveloperResources - Building packages and other material for developers.
- Compilers - Guides on setting up Compilers.
Text Editors
- Nano - The easy to use text editor
- VimHowto - The powerful and popular editor for Linux.
- EmacsHowto - The powerful editor for programmers in Unix environment.
Development Environments
- UbuntuHelp:ApacheMySQLPHP - Instructions for setting up a LAMP (Linux Apache MySQL PHP) environment.
- UbuntuHelp:EclipseIDE - An Integrated Development Environment (IDE) capable of supporting multiple programming languages via the use of plugins.
- UbuntuHelp:MATLAB - Matlab technical computing
- Mono - Instructions for beginning Mono development.
- UbuntuHelp:Netbeans - Comprehensive Java IDE.
- UbuntuHelp:PythonCard - GUI construction framework for building cross-platform desktop applications using Python.
Translation Tools
- UbuntuHelp:poedit - An easy to use catalog (.po) editor.